Wanted to give credit where it's due and to help support a new vendor that will help us push these trucks to new heights. Received my diff mount Friday and can't say wow enough. Head and shoulders above the hot racing mount in my kraton. This one went into my new notorious. Came in a 3d printed case like others have shown. I tried to flex the part in my hands but couldn't. Super strong and looks good too. Installation was quick and easy and had zero fitment issues. Couldn't be happier with the quality. Pictures tell it better than me. Thank you PPS!

Ok yeah, I’m with ya on that for sure. I was only asking because I wondered if it was special thread pitch or something.
Nope. It's a standard pitch.


The really cool thing I made a priority about it though... is the adjuster nut is 1/4" drive. I really wanted people to have the tool they needed to make the adjustment on hand, without needing to buy or carry an extra tool. Almost everyone has a 1/4" drive screwdriver with interchangeable bits. Just pop a bit out and get to work!

I was the one harassing you on Facebook wondering how the mount locked in place a few weeks back. I had a brain fart and didn't realize that the bolts in the top held it in place.
 
I was the one harassing you on Facebook wondering how the mount locked in place a few weeks back. I had a brain fart and didn't realize that the bolts in the top held it in place.
You were not the only one. And thank you for the harassment haha. This mount is proof that I listen and can take some criticism. I added a locking mechanism to the adjuster nut, not because it actually needed it but because quite a few people were having the same brain fart. I didn't want my design dismissed because it was misunderstood. The redesign did add some $ and time to production but the final design turned out better in the end.
